updated /var/lib/reforger/ systemd.files user
All checks were successful
/ check (push) Successful in 1m11s
/ deploy (push) Has been skipped

This commit is contained in:
steven carpenter 2025-06-30 02:21:53 -04:00
parent 83b5be577f
commit 13dc510b8b

View file

@ -14,16 +14,18 @@ in
self.nixosModules.default self.nixosModules.default
"${modulesPath}/virtualisation/lxc-container.nix" "${modulesPath}/virtualisation/lxc-container.nix"
]; ];
# sample way to make a directory systemd.tmpfiles.rules = [
# systemd.tmpfiles.rules = [ "d /var/lib/reforger/configs/ 0755 root root -"
# "d /var/lib/myapp 0755 myuser mygroup -" "d /var/lib/reforger/profile/ 0755 root root -"
# ]; "d /var/lib/reforger/workshop/ 0755 root root -"
];
# read more options here # read more options here
# https://search.nixos.org/options?channel=25.05&show=virtualisation.oci-containers.containers.%3Cname%3E.workdir&from=0&size=50&sort=relevance&type=packages&query=oci+containers # https://search.nixos.org/options?channel=25.05&show=virtualisation.oci-containers.containers.%3Cname%3E.workdir&from=0&size=50&sort=relevance&type=packages&query=oci+containers
# https://wiki.nixos.org/wiki/NixOS_Containers # https://wiki.nixos.org/wiki/NixOS_Containers
services.yggdrasil.persistentKeys = false; services.yggdrasil.persistentKeys = false;
virtualisation.podman.enable = true; virtualisation = {
virtualisation.oci-containers.containers = { podman.enable = true;
oci-containers.containers = {
arma = { arma = {
image = "ghcr.io/acemod/arma-reforger:latest"; image = "ghcr.io/acemod/arma-reforger:latest";
ports = [ ports = [
@ -40,11 +42,12 @@ in
"/var/lib/reforger/workshop:/reforger/workshop" "/var/lib/reforger/workshop:/reforger/workshop"
]; ];
environment = { environment = {
SERVER_PUBLIC_ADDRESS = "public-ip"; SERVER_PUBLIC_ADDRESS = "68.36.109.246";
GAME_NAME = "My Docker Reforger Server"; GAME_NAME = "My Docker Reforger Server";
}; };
}; };
}; };
};
deploy = { deploy = {
enable = false; enable = false;
}; };